How to Visualize Data in Google Sheets
Visualizing data can be an important part of understanding it, and Google Sheets makes it easy to do this.
With the range of features available, users have many options for displaying data.
Here are just a few of the ways that data can be visualized in Google Sheets: 1.
Charts: Charts are one of the most common ways to visualize data, and Google Sheets has a range of options to choose from.
From basic line and column charts to more complex ones like scatter plots and bubble charts, users can select the type of chart that best fits their data.
Its even possible to combine multiple charts within one sheet.
2.
Pivot Tables: Pivot tables are a powerful tool for summarizing and analyzing data.
They allow users to quickly compare, sort and filter data in a variety of ways.
They can also be used to create visual representations of data through pie and bar graphs.
3.
Conditional Formatting: Conditional formatting allows users to quickly identify relevant data points by changing the color of cells.
This can be used to highlight cells that meet certain criteria, or to draw attention to outliers.
4.
Sparklines: Sparklines are small, in-cell graphs that are used to visualize data within a single cell.
They are a great way to quickly view trends in a set of data points.
By taking advantage of the features available in Google Sheets, users can easily visualize and analyze their data.
This makes it easier to draw meaningful insights and make informed decisions.
